As a proud resident of Greenwood, Indiana, I relish the unique blend of small-town charm and urban accessibility that defines our lovely city. Nestled just south of Indianapolis, we boast stunning parks, vibrant shopping centers, and a close-knit community atmosphere. Our nursing job market reflects this community's dedication to health and wellness, which is evident in the increasing demand for nursing professionals. Salary estimates for nurses in Greenwood fall within the range of $58,000 to $73,000 annually, which contrasts with the state average of approximately $66,000 and the national average around $77,000 according to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ics. The nursing job market in Greenwood is on a promising trajectory. With the healthcare sector projected to grow significantly over the next several years, NurseRecruiter estimates that we will need approximately 300 new nursing professionals to meet the rising demand. Currently, our city is home to around 1,500 active nurses, a number that reflects growth sustained by our robust healthcare facilities. Major employers in the area include Franciscan Health and Community Health Network, both offering a diverse array of nursing opportunities. In recent years, the local demand for travel nursing and per diem nursing roles has also spiked, especially during peak flu seasons and during school year openings when healthcare needs increase. Comparing us with nearby cities like Indianapolis and Bloomington, Greenwood's average salaries are slightly lower, but our cost of living advantages compensate for that discrepancy, making us an attractive option for nursing professionals seeking a balance between career satisfaction and personal well-being.
Our healthcare infrastructure here in Greenwood is impressive, with several major hospitals and specialty clinics catering to varied healthcare needs. The combination of Franciscan Health and other community clinics ensures a wide spectrum of nursing specialties from pediatric to geriatric care, facilitating ample opportunities for growth and specialization. Recent investments in healthcare facilities, such as the expansion of our urgent care centers, position Greenwood as a hub for healthcare services that caters to our growing population, currently estimated at around 60,000, and projected to rise.
